Blood tests and ultrasounds are concrete, scientific ways to learn the sex of your baby, but there are plenty of myths and old wives' tales that supposedly offer alternative routes. One such method is known as the Ramzi theory.

She also notes that the sex organs begin to form in an embryo at 4 weeks. “It would be really amazing to learn that someone could find out this information only two weeks later, with a 97 percent accuracy Tarif,” she said.
